Download Solution PDFGiven that the gross command area is 200 hectares with cultivable command area of 150 hectares in it. If the area under rabi crop is 100 hectares, then______ is the intensity of irrigation of rabi crop.

The intensity of irrigation is calculated as the total area irrigated in all crops in a year expressed as a percentage of the total cultivable command area.
For this calculation, it's important to note that if an area is used multiple times a year for separate crops it's counted each time (Thus it is possible to have irrigation intensities more than 100%).
Assuming this is the only crop, the intensity of irrigation for Rabi crop in this specific scenario would be:
= [100 hectares (Area under Rabi crop) / 150 hectares (Cultivable command area)] × 100
= 66.67%
So, in this case, the intensity of irrigation of the Rabi crop is 66.67%.
